Whether you’re from a Western or Eastern country you’re likely to come across this particular problem especially in China: you have to balance and squat [skw?t](蹲) over a hole, possibly on a moving train, which is good fun! What is your most memorable cultural shock? In summer of 2015, I was in Helsinki, Finland for an internship(实习). Although, I had read that Finnish people are reserved and like to stay within their space, I had not expected it to be this: At a bus stop At a bus stop: You are alone in the shade of the stop and that is your space. No one will come to bother you. Inside a bus You enter a bus and see that all the window seats are occupied. You dont have a seat and have to stand. Respect that space!?
